Re: Cortina MKII Zetec Conversion
Nice conversion and nice looking Cortina.
I am getting ready to do a swap in my 1969 Cortina Mk2 Estate. Crate 2.0l Zetec, same Ashley header, but going ITBs. Using Jenvey throttle bodies and Motorsport Electronics ME221 with their pre-made harness. I paid for the RetroFord water rail because I ...
